Grilling pineapple takes advantage of its sweet and tangy flavor, and enhances it further with Jamaican jerk seasoning. This seasoning blend combines warming spices like cinnamon and nutmeg with heat from cayenne and paprika, along with earthy herbs like thyme. Using fresh pineapple rather than canned is recommended for optimal taste and texture. Grilling takes about 2-3 minutes per side for pieces and around 30-60 minutes for a whole pineapple. Jerk seasoning adds a robust flavor profile, making grilled pineapple a vibrant and tropical dish.
